Retirement isn't disappearing for Canadians — but for a growing number, it's arriving later, and often not by choice. |
15.2% |
labour force participation rate for Canadians 65+ in 2025 — a record high, roughly 1.2 million seniors still working | |
36% |
of Canadians say they're unlikely to ever hit their own retirement savings target | |
75% |
of Canadians aged 55–64 have $100,000 or less saved for retirement |
None of these families set out to work into their seventies. Most simply never set the GPS early enough to see where the road was actually heading. Sources: Statistics Canada Labour Force Survey, 2025–2026; BMO 2026 Annual Retirement Survey (Pollara Strategic Insights); Benefits Canada |

| 💰 | Canadians Now Say They Need $1.7 Million To Retire. |
| That's up from $1.54 million just a year ago, according to BMO's 2026 Annual Retirement Survey. In Alberta, the number sits at roughly $1.66 million. In British Columbia, it's over $2.2 million. | Fewer than 10% of Canadians actually retire with $1 million saved. The average retiree has closer to $272,000 — against that $1.7 million goal. |
The gap isn't the target — it's the missing route. A $1.7 million goal is reachable, but only with a plan mapped out well before the destination is due. |
